Tar roof repair services involve fixing and restoring the protective covering on a building’s roof made primarily of tar and asphalt-based materials. These repairs typically address issues such as cracks, blisters, punctures, or leaks that can develop over time due to weather exposure or aging. Projects may include patching damaged areas, sealing seams, or replacing sections of the roof to ensure it maintains its waterproof barrier and structural integrity.

Homeowners interested in tar roof repair should understand the importance of identifying the extent of damage and the condition of the existing roof before requesting service. Common concerns include the presence of persistent leaks, visible cracks, or areas where the roofing material has deteriorated. Clarifying the scope of work needed, such as whether minor patching or more extensive repairs are required, can help property owners make informed decisions about maintaining their roof’s performance and longevity.

Tar Roof Repair Questions

What causes damage to a tar roof? Common causes include weather exposure, UV rays, and standing water, which can lead to cracks and deterioration.

How can I tell if my tar roof needs repairs? Signs include bubbling, blistering, cracks, or water stains on the ceiling beneath the roof.

What types of repairs are typical for tar roofs? Repairs often involve patching cracks, sealing seams, or replacing damaged sections to restore waterproofing.

Is tar roof repair a DIY project? Due to the complexity and safety considerations, professional repair is recommended for tar roofs.
